Profile was a section in Minecraft Earth where players could find useful information, customize their skins and the game.

Profile description

[edit | edit source]
👁 Image
The overview tab had detailed player statistics.

The profile consisted of five tabs: "Overview", "Characters", "Level Rewards", "Activity Log", and "Settings". To enter the profile, you had to click on the player's head located in the upper left corner of the screen next to the health bar.

Overview

[edit | edit source]

In this tab, the player was greeted with his skin and detailed statistics. The statistics included the following items:

  • A player level that can be increased by completing challenges, killing mobs, etc;
  • Placed blocks;
  • Collected blocks;
  • Collected mobs;
  • Played time;
  • Completed challenges;
  • Broked tools;
  • Crafted items;
  • Smelted items;
  • Played adventures;
  • Collected tappables;
  • Total deaths;
  • Defeated mobs;
  • Shared buildplate views.

Characters

[edit | edit source]
👁 Image
The Character Creator menu in Minecraft Earth.
Main article: Character Creator

In this tab, the player could create their own skin. In general, the process of creating or editing a skin was no different from creating a character in Bedrock Edition. To purchase skin items, you needed minecoins, just like in Bedrock Edition, but not rubies, which meant that paid skin items could only be obtained for real money.

Level Rewards

[edit | edit source]

The player could receive various rewards by increasing their level. In this tab, players could find information about what they had already received and what they could get in the future. Rewards were given only up to and including level 25. Below is a list of blocks and items that a player could receive for leveling up:

Activity Log

[edit | edit source]

The activity log contained all the player's activity. It contained information about collected items, creating entries in the journal, leveling up, completing challenges, and so on. In general, it was just an informative tab that did not give the player any rewards.

Settings

[edit | edit source]

The options included game settings, version information, and links to legal information. In the settings, the player could adjust the volume of music and sound effects, turn on or off vibration, precision mode, bright mode, wide angle mode, battery saver, touch input showing, and change the game language.

History

[edit | edit source]
Minecraft Earth
ReleaseAdded profile.
0.5.0Added the dressing room.
0.9.0The layout of the player's profile has been updated.
0.10.0Added a battery saver mode, found in the game's settings.
0.11.0The bright mode is now color balanced for a more pleasant viewing experience in outdoor conditions.
0.12.0Added a people occlusion toggle for iPhones/iOS 13+.
0.15.0Level cap is raised to level 25.
Settings has a new place on the profile screen.
0.17.0Added new Activity Log and Player Stats.
0.19.0New customizations for skins made from the Character Creator can be found in the journal rewards for collecting 5 rabbits and 5 sheep.
0.24.0Players now earn rewards for every level-ups.
0.28.0Added a new Wide-Angle Mode, which doubles the player's camera field of view.
0.33.0Granted a set of Character Creator items to players who signed in between January 5 and June 30, 2021.
